WHAT IS PROGRAMMATIC BUYING?

Simply put, programmatic ad buying is the buying

and selling of ads through machines. Programmatic

ad buying is similar to online stock trading in that an

advertiser uses software to buy ad impressions. All of

the magic happens through machines.

WHY DOESPROGRAMMATIC ADVERTISING MATTER?

Then Now

Digital advertising used to be bought and sold

manually. Ad networks bought ad impressions

ahead of time from a lot of different sites and apps

and repackaged them to be sold to advertisers

with no transparency. This process involved

salespeople, RFPs, and a whole bunch of human

error. The process was inefficient and unreliable.

With programmatic advertising, digital ad buying

is faster, more efficient, and less expensive. Also,

advertisers now have more granularity into their

advertising campaigns by paying for impressions

individually and using a dashboard to strategically

manage and target their ad campaigns.

HOW PROGRAMMATIC ADVERTISING WORKS

Page 8: Programmatic Advertising For Dummies

Programmatic ad buying typically happens

through real-time bidding (RTB).

Real-time bidding is a live auction that

happens through an advertising exchange.

Just like a real auction, demand-side

platforms bid on ad impressions on

advertisers’ behalf. Whoever has the highest

bid price, gets their ad shown to an end user.

EXAMPLE USING

WORDS WITH FRIENDS

Page 10: Programmatic Advertising For Dummies

The publisher, in this case Words

With Friends, has already given its ad

inventory to ad exchanges, which are

responsible for having an auction.

During the auction, potential bidders (the advertisers)

receive information in the form of a bid request about

the user who has just opened Words With Friends. The

information may be something like device type, IP address,

operating system, and information about the app itself.

Advertisers look at the bid request from Words With

Friends and then send their bid price back.

Page 13: Programmatic Advertising For Dummies

After receiving all of the bids, the ad exchange determines

who the highest bidder is for the impression on Words With

Friends, and the winner’s ad is served on Words With Friends.
